Are you a CAD Technician/Designer from a mechanical background looking for a new role with an expanding business offering training and development, upskilling you on CAD packages and provide a mapped out plan for progression into a Design Manager role?
This company are part of a wider group providing bespoke mechanical engineering solutions supplying into the aviation industry, providing workshop and onsite field based repairs.
In this varied and dynamic role, you will be using AutoCAD to create detailed manufacture designs and a bill of materials for fabrication and manufacture, liaising closely with the team on the shopfloor. You will be given specific on the role training, working closely with another senior member of the design team, 8:00 – 4:30, Monday to Friday in their Oxford office.
This exciting role would suit a CAD Designer from a sheet metal / fabrication background, looking to join a UK leading company that offers on the job training and progression into management roles as the company continues to expand.
